Things are pretty jolly at Spurs at the moment. Two wins out of two.
But, take away a last minute winner at Upton Park and a pair of late goals against AEL and we're Chernobyl. The performances haven't actually been up to much; the results gloss over that a bit.
Should we be as happy as we are ("results are everything"), a little worried that we've been that close to meltdown, or simply standing by whilst the new boss brings his philosophy to the club?
